IAES International Journal of Artificial Intelligence (IJ-AI)
Vol 13, No 3: September 2024

The incorporation of stacked long short-term memory into intrusion detection systems for botnet attack classification

Heryanto, Ahmad (Unknown)
Stiawan, Deris (Unknown)
Hermansyah, Adi (Unknown)
Firnando, Rici (Unknown)
Pertiwi, Hanna (Unknown)
Bin Idris, Mohd Yazid (Unknown)
Budiarto, Rahmat (Unknown)



Article Info

Publish Date
01 Sep 2024

Abstract

Botnets are a common cyber-attack method on the internet, causing infrastructure damage, data theft, and malware distribution. The continuous evolution and adaptation to enhanced defense tactics make botnets a strong and difficult threat to combat. In light of this, the study's main objective was to find out how well techniques like principal component analysis (PCA), synthetic minority oversampling technique (SMOTE), and long short-term memory (LSTM) can help find botnet attacks. PCA shows the ability to reduce the feature dimensions in network data, allowing for a more efficient and effective representation of the patterns contained. The SMOTE addresses class imbalances in the dataset, enhancing the model's ability to recognize suspicious activity. Furthermore, LSTM classifies sequential data, understanding complex network patterns and behaviors often used by botnets. The combination of these three methods provided a substantial improvement in detecting suspicious botnet activities. We also evaluated the effectiveness using performance metrics such as accuracy, precision, recall, and F1-score. The results showed an accuracy of 96.77%, precision of 88.95%, recall of 88.58%, and F1-score of 88.64%, indicating that the proposed model was reliable in detecting botnet traffic compared to other deep learning models. Furthermore, LSTM can classify sequential data, understanding complex network patterns and behaviors often used by botnets.

Copyrights © 2024






Journal Info

Abbrev

IJAI

Publisher

Subject

Computer Science & IT Engineering

Description

IAES International Journal of Artificial Intelligence (IJ-AI) publishes articles in the field of artificial intelligence (AI). The scope covers all artificial intelligence area and its application in the following topics: neural networks; fuzzy logic; simulated biological evolution algorithms (like ...